Is anyone having BSODs in Windows 2000 professional and a running Sound Blaster Live?
I'm crashing in various games and applications (Giants, RTCW, DiabloIILOD, WP, etc) with a BSOD. The error I am getting is as follows:
Stop: 0x000000d1 (0x0000002,0x0000000,0xBFD2AD44)
DRIVER_IRQL_NOT_LESS_OR_EQUAL
Address BFD2AD44 base at BFD2900
Datastop 3a640a36 portcls.sys
Beginning Dump of Physical Memory
My research shows that portcls.sys is a miniport audio driver. Furthermore, I'm told that Sound Blasters have crashing problems in Windows 2000 because the SB Live card whenever accessed tries to "grab" the whole PCI bus for itself. In W2K this is a no-no, for you get either breaks in sound, programs that crash, lock-ups or in your case BSoD. [Thanks to Mpegger for that tip]
